1.Perioperative antithrombotic medication use in non-cardiac surgery:a single center survey
Bin-bin DONG ; Yu-tong ZHAO ; Zi-ning WANG ; Huai-jin LI ; Shan ZHU ; Hong ZHANG ; Yan-jun GONG ; Jie JIANG
Chinese Journal of Interventional Cardiology 2025;33(4):181-188
Objective To investigate the perioperative management of antithrombotic drugs in patients undergoing non-cardiac surgery.Methods Patients on long-term antithrombotic drugs who underwent non-cardiac surgery in our hospital were included.Through interviews with patients and physicians,perioperative antithrombotic medication regimens were reviewed and compared with the"Multidisciplinary Expert Consensus on Perioperative Management of Antithrombotic Therapy"to evaluate compliance with consensus and analyze influencing factors.Results A total of 372 patients were included in the analysis.Among them,355 patients were on long-term antiplatelet therapy alone,and 17 were on long-term oral anticoagulantion.364(97.8%)discontinued antithrombotic medications prior to surgery.109 patients(29.3%)received low molecular weight heparin(LMWH)bridging therapy.Among the 355 patients on antiplatelet therapy,108(30.4%)had discontinuation durations consistent with the consensus recommendations,while 186(52.4%)discontinued medications for longer periods.Postoperatively,the average hospital stay for antiplatelet therapy patients was 6.64 days,with only 37(10.4%)resuming therapy during hospitalization.The average hospital stay for patients on anticoagulants was 9.94 days,with only 2(11.8%)resuming therapy during hospitalization.Regarding perioperative risk assessment,only 40(10.8%)of patients underwent additional internal medical evaluation for thromboembolic risk after medication discontinuation,with the remainder assessed soly by surgeons.Coronary heart disease was an independent risk factor associated with internal medical evaluation(OR 2.851,95%CI 1.160-7.011,P=0.022).For bleeding risk assessment,surgeons evaluations aligned with the consensus in 68.0%of cases,but surgeons tended to underestimate risk compared to the consensus.Conclusions In this single-center study,perioperative antithrombotic management showed low compliance with expert consensus,characterized by prolonged preoperative medication discontinuation,high rates of LMWH bridging,and low postoperative in-hospital resumption of therapy.A robust multidisciplinary collaboration system should be established to enhance comprehensive patient assessment.
2.Comparison of active constituent contents and their biological activities of Buzhong Yiqi Recipe with different dosage forms
Yan-ran HE ; Jing WANG ; Jia-qiang XU ; Zhao-zhao XIA ; Ying-jiao LIU ; Zi-shu DONG ; Liang-shan MING ; Hong-ning LIU ; Qi-meng FAN
Chinese Traditional Patent Medicine 2025;47(2):357-364
AIM To compare total sugar,total protein,total phenol,total flavonoid,calycosin-7-O-β-D-glucoside,liquiritin,lobetyolin,quercetin,isoferulic acid,hesperidin,glycyrrhizic acid contents and their antioxidant activities,hypoglycemic activities of big honey pill,small honey pill,water pill,concentrated pill,granule,mixture and decoction of Buzhong Yiqi Recipe.METHODS Anthraquinone-sulfuric acid method,Coomassie brilliant blue method,Folin-phenol colorimetry method,sodium nitrite-aluminum nitrate method and HPLC were adopted in the content determination of total sugar,total protein,total phenol,total flavonoid and seven constituents,respectively,after which the scavenging capacities,reducing powers on DPPH·free radical,ABTS+free radical,hydroxyl free radical,and inhibition capacity on α-glucosidase activity were detected.Subsequently,correlation analysis was performed.RESULTS Total sugar,total protein,total phenol and total flavonoid contents demonstrated significant differences among different dosage forms(P<0.05,P<0.01).Calycosin-7-O-β-D-glucoside,glycyrrhizin,codonoside and quercetin displayed the highest contents in the decoction,while those of isoferulic acid,hesperidin and glycyrrhizin were observable in the mixture.The water pill exhibited the strongest antioxidant activity,while those of the concentrated pill and mixture were weak;the big honey pill exhibited the strongest hypoglycemic activity,while that of the decoction was the weakest.Total protein,total phenol,total flavonoid and liquiritin contents displayed significant positive correlations between antioxidant activity(P<0.05,P<0.01),while hesperidin content displayed significant negative correlation between the latter(P<0.05);total protein,calycosin-7-O-β-D-glucoside,codonoside and quercetin contents displayed significant negative correlations between hypoglycemic activity(P<0.05,P<0.01).CONCLUSION Active constituent contents and their biological activities of Buzhong Yiqi Recipe with different dosage forms exist differences,total sugar,total protein,total flavonoids,calycosin-7-O-β-D-glucoside,licorice glycoside,hesperidin,codonoside and quercetin can be taken as quality control indices for this prescription.
3.ML210 inhibits glioma cells by regulating the GPX4 mediated ferroptosis pathway
Ning TIAN ; Yan-lin JIANG ; Dong-shan YA ; Xiao-xia LI ; Bing GUO ; Ru-jia LIAO
Chinese Pharmacological Bulletin 2025;41(4):686-694
Aim To study the role and mechanism of ML210 in glioma.Methods The cell viability was detected by CCK8 assay.The percentage of dead cells was detected by SYTOXstaining.The role of ferroptosis-signaling pathway in gliomas was detected bygenomics.Cell proliferation was observed by EdU staining and clone formation assay.Cell migration ability was detec-ted by scratch healing assay.The apoptosis was detec-ted by flow cytometry.Cell mitochondrial function was assesses by JC-1 staining.The mechanism of action of ML210 was detected by molecular docking coupled with immunoblotting assay(Western blot).The levels of ROS,MDA were observed by ELISA.Results Compared with the control group,ML210 treatment dose-dependently decreased glioma cell viability,in-hibited cell proliferation,migration,and increased cell apoptosis and mitochondrial dysfunction,which were reversed by ferroptosis antagonists.Gene microarray screening showed that 688 genes of the ferroptosissig-naling pathway were aberrant and 10 signaling path-ways were altered in gliomas.Molecular docking re-sults showed that ML210 binding to GPX4 significantly inhibited the protein expression level of GPX4 and pro-moted the elevation of ROS and MDA levels.Conclu-sions ML210 produces anti-glioma cells via GPX4-mediated ferroptosis pathway.
4.Validity of Breg Balance Scale on assessing the balance function in patients with Parkinson's disease
Chen WANG ; Shan TIAN ; Wei-ning WANG ; Ce LI ; Yu-lian ZHU
Fudan University Journal of Medical Sciences 2025;52(3):403-407
Objective To analyze the applicability of Berg Balance Scale(BBS)in the balance assessment of Parkinson's disease(PD)patients with balancing instrument test as the standard,so as to formulate targeted intervention programs accordingly.Methods A total of 186 patients with PD admitted to Department of Neurology and Department of Rehabilitation Medicine,Huashan Hospital,Fudan University from Jan 2020 to Sep 2022 were selected as the research objects.The static balance function of the patients was evaluated by balancing instrument.The balance function parameters were analyzed according to BBS and levodopa equivalent dose.Results The drug dose did not affect the score of balance instrument.There was a good correlation between BBS and balance instrument.The higher the scale score,the lower the balance instrument score(r=-0.333,P<0.001).There was a positive correlation between levodopa equivalent dose and item 11 of BBS in subjects with BBS total score of 21-40(r=0.715,P=0.046).There was a significant negative correlation between levodopa equivalent dose and item 6 of BBS in subjects with BBS total score of 51-56(r=-0.300,P=0.001).The number of people who lost the most points in BBS from large to small was item 14 of standing on one leg(134 cases),item 13 of standing without support with one foot in front(122 cases),item 11 of turning 360 degrees(75 cases),item 8 of reaching forward with outstretched arms(70 cases),and item 12 of placing one feet alternately on a step or a stool(56 cases).Conclusion In the absence of balancing instrument,BBS has good clinical applicability in the evaluation of PD patients,and some items can be focused on according to the lost points.

6.Cost-Effectiveness of Inclisilan Injection in Patients with Atherosclerotic Cardiovascular Disease
Bing FENG ; Ning GAO ; Shengnan GAO ; Mengna NIU ; Shan GUO ; Guoqiang LIU
Herald of Medicine 2025;44(3):466-472
Objective To evaluate the cost-effectiveness of inclisiran injection treatment in patients with atherosclerotic heart disease(ASCVD)in China.Methods From the perspective of China's health system,according to the Markov model,patients with ASCVD were divided into inclisilan injection group and placebo group,and both groups were treated with convention-al lipid-lowering drugs.The study period was 25 years.The rate parameters,cost parameters,and effectiveness parameters were de-rived from the ORION-18 trial and other literature.Effects were expressed as quality-adjusted life-years(QALYs).The incremental cost-effectiveness ratio(ICER)was used to evaluate the economy of inclisilan injection.One-way sensitivity analysis and probabil-ity sensitivity analysis were used to verify the reliability of the results.Results The treatment effect of the inclisilan injection group was higher(10.02 QALYs),and the cost of the placebo group was lower(255 179 yuan).The ICER of the two groups was 137 850 yuan per QALY gained,and using 257 094 yuan per capita by 2022 as the threshold,the treatment would be economically advantageous.Sensitivity analysis supported this result.Conclusion At present,the additional use of inclisilan injection can get a better treatment effect,and it has economic advantages under the threshold of three times GDP per capita in China.
7.Analysis of magnetic resonance imaging features of spinal adnexal tuberculosis
Yuan TIAN ; Ning WU ; Jie-ai LIU ; Mei TIAN ; Yue DENG ; Shan YU ; Xiao-dong YUAN
Chinese Medical Equipment Journal 2025;46(1):55-59
Objective To summarize the magnetic resonance imaging(MRI)features of spinal adnexal tuberculosis in order to improve its early diagnosis.Methods Totally 21 spinal adnexal tuberculosis patients confirmed at some hospital from January 2019 to October 2023 had their clinical data and MRI images analyzed retrospectively to determine the basic clinical characteristics and MRI features.Results Of the 21 patients,8 ones had sudden lower extremity weakness and pyramidal tract signs,and the remaining 13 ones had no significant symptoms of neurologic deficit.The lesion involvement ranged from C4 to L5 vertebrae,with the involvement of lumbar segments in 13 cases,thoracic segments in 6 cases and cervical segments in 2 cases.There were 15 cases that had tuberculosis involving in only a single spinal adnexa and peripheral soft tissue,4 cases in 2 vertebrae and 2 cases in 3 vertebrae.There were 9 cases involving in pedicles,8 cases in vertebral plates and some cases involving in sphenoid process,transverse process or facet joints.The MRI features of spinal adnexal tuberculosis included the tuberculosis-infected bone showing slightly low signals on T1WI while slightly high signals on T2WI,edge enhancement by enhanced scan and edema and abscess of paravertebral soft tissue and intra-and extradural tuberculous abscess displayed clearly by the fat suppression and diffusion weighted imaging sequences of T2WI.Conclusion MRI effectively detects the abnormal signs of bone and soft tissue of spinal adnexal tuberculosis.The MRI findings of spinal adnexal tuberculosis are of characteristics,and MRI can be used as the first choice for imaging examination and differential diagnosis to realize early detection of spinal adnexal tuberculosis.[Chinese Medical Equipment Journal,2025,46(1):55-59]

9.Pulmonary arterial hypertension treatment drugs——WINREVAIR
Yu-shan NING ; Tao-hua SUN ; An-jin CHEN ; Rong WEI
The Chinese Journal of Clinical Pharmacology 2025;41(1):96-99
The active ingredient of WINREVAIR,sotatercept-csrk,is a recombinant activin receptor ⅡA-Fc(ActRⅡA-Fc)fusion protein that improves pro-proliferation(ActRⅡA/Smad2/3-mediated)and anti-proliferation(BMPRⅡ/Smad 1/5/8-mediated)signals,thereby regulating vascular proliferation.In March 2024,WINREVAIR was approved by the U.S.Food and Drug Administration for the treatment of pulmonary arterial hypertension(PAH)in adults.Clinical studies have shown that WINREVAIR can improve exercise capacity and reduce the incidence of all-cause death or clinical worsening of PAH by 84%.Common adverse drugreactions include headache,epistaxis,rash,etc.
